15(2x+2)=10(3x+4) equations with special cases

Answer:

no solution

Step-by-step explanation:

15(2x+2)=10(3x+4)  Distribute.

30x+30=30x+40     Subtract 30x from both sides.

-30x       -30x

30=40

30 does not equal 40, so there is no solution.
